Intensive In-Home Services - Richmond, St. Joseph's Villa

Intensive In-Home Services provide support, guidance, and skills training for children who are at risk of being removed from their home due to serious behavioral issues. St. Joseph's Villa work with families to find fresh approaches to destructive behaviors, helping to break the cycle of negative patterns. Services provided include: • Crisis intervention and diagnostic assessments • Collaboration with parents/guardians to create an effective, positive behavioral management system • Caregiver training and support • Individual and family counseling • Care coordination with schools and community resources to create a stable environment • Individualized approaches that focus on the unique needs of the child and family • A 24-hour emergency response system, including weekends • Comprehensive discharge planning • Referrals for additional services as needed

Agency info

St. Joseph's Villa

St. Joseph's Villa provides children with special needs and their families the opportunity to succeed through innovative and effective programs. We serve over 50 localities across Central Virginia with integrated services in mental and behavioral health, specialized education, developmental disabilities, and homelessness. Our goal is to provide the individuals we serve tools for long-term independence, stability and success. Operating since 1834, we are one of the longest serving nonprofits for children in the United States. St. Joseph's Villa is set on a therapeutic 82-acre campus in Henrico County and also offers community-based programming.
